How to Use the Extract Product Tool to Create Ghost Mannequin / Flat Lay Shots in Caimera

The Extract Product Tool extracts your product from flatlays or on-model editorial images and renders it as a professional clean ghost mannequin shot or a flat lay. This guide shows you how to turn existing product photos into consistent e-commerce imagery.


Step 1: Navigate to Ghost Mannequin / Flat Lay from the home page or the eCommerce section of the left sidebar, and upload your image. You can also upload your product images in bulk.


Supported formats: PNG, JPG, WEBP, HEIC/HEIF


Minimum resolution: 768px


Maximum files: 100 images

Step 2: Add the product you want to extract from the image (optional). You can upload one or multiple images, using either flatlay or editorial images that meet our guidelines.
After uploading, you can specify the product to extract using keywords. We recommend doing this if your product is an outfit or if you’re using an editorial image, as it helps the AI understand exactly which product you want to extract.


Choose whether you want a Ghost Mannequin or a Flat Lay output.

Step 3: Click the Generate button to create your image. Each image costs 2 credits.

Tips for Best Results:

✓ Use clear, high-resolution product images with visible garment details.


✓ Specify the type of product for more accurate product rendering.
